Output 14d90a62ca54fe0717e1802fb0dde069e9639c78d6eee3da06c82cf89533a8ed:0

value
8303271
script pubkey
OP_HASH160 OP_PUSHBYTES_20 1e2c69854a06b720fe90855e1bff37e2b4d3beed OP_EQUAL
address
34SZQ7S7kZAezDATjGJ7tYbVqXbbsrYcb9
transaction
14d90a62ca54fe0717e1802fb0dde069e9639c78d6eee3da06c82cf89533a8ed
confirmations
355006
spent
true